Bill Summary
This bill provides tax credits, to be awarded by the Commissioner of Labor and Workforce Development, for the hiring of certain military spouses. Under the bill, an employer may claim a tax credit for hiring an employee who is a nonresident of this State and is the spouse of an active duty member of the Armed Forces of the United States who has been transferred to this State in the course of the member's service, is legally domiciled in this State, or has moved to this State on a permanent change-of-station basis. The final amount of the tax credit provided to an employer for hiring a nonresident military spouse employee is to equal: (1) for a nonresident military spouse employee who works for an employer for at least 120 hours but less than 400 hours in a taxable year or privilege period, 15 percent of the wages provided by the employer to the nonresident military spouse employee; or (2) for a nonresident military spouse employee who works for an employer for at least 400 hours in a taxable year or privilege period, 25 percent of the wages provided by the employer to the military spouse employee; or The bill limits the final amount of a tax credit for hiring a nonresident military spouse employee to $2,400 in a tax year.
AI Summary
This bill provides tax credits for employers who hire certain military spouses. Under the bill, employers can claim a tax credit for hiring a nonresident military spouse employee, which is defined as an employee who is the spouse of an active-duty member of the U.S. Armed Forces who has been transferred to or is legally domiciled in New Jersey. The tax credit amount is 15% of the wages for employees working at least 120 hours but less than 400 hours, or 25% of the wages for employees working at least 400 hours, up to a maximum of $2,400 per employee. The bill also requires the Commissioner of Labor and Workforce Development to establish regulations and submit periodic reports on the tax credit program.
